What is Trojan Battery and what do they do?

Trojan Battery is a leading manufacturer of deep-cycle batteries, which are designed to provide sustained power over long periods. Their batteries are commonly used in applications such as golf carts, renewable energy systems, floor machines, aerial work platforms, and marine equipment. Founded in 1925, Trojan Battery is known for its innovation and reliability in the deep-cycle battery market, offering a range of products including flooded, AGM, and gel batteries. Their products are used worldwide and are recognized for their quality and long service life.

WHO WE ARE

Founded in 1925 by George Godber and Carl Speer, Trojan Battery Company is the world's leading manufacturer of deep-cycle batteries. From deep-cycle flooded batteries to deep-cycle AGM and gel batteries, Trojan has shaped the world of deep-cycle battery technology with more than over 90 years of battery manufacturing experience.

Trojan Battery Company's core values focus on our commitment to developing innovative environmentally friendly energy storage solutions that effectively meet customer needs, and serve the global community at large. Trojan values the integrity of our business relations, the quality of our deep-cycle technology, reliability of our products and services, as well as the professional growth of our team members.

ABOUT THE ROLE
Trojan Battery Company is looking for a driven and thorough person for the Pasting Operator role. Your role as the Pasting Operator (2nd shift) will include applying the appropriate paste to grids, creating plates that help our world class batteries hold its charge. You will be loading raw materials into machines, manually on/off bear materials from/to machines and perform visual inspections for quality and quantity.

As the Pasting Operator, you will be committed to performing your role safely and have the ability to wear all required PPE (Personal Protective Equipment), including a respirator.
